Grid Master points control your entire progression. Every relic, tile, and mastery unlock depends on them, and the faster you earn points, the faster your account snowballs through the event.

How Grid Master Points Work

Points come from completing grid tiles tied to skills, quests, and bosses. Each tile gives a fixed amount of points based on difficulty, and finishing full rows or columns gives milestone bonuses that can unlock relics or Combat Masteries.

Your points are shared across the account, so if you reset or change relic paths, your total stays the same. That means early progress always counts toward your long-term grind.

Best Sources of Grid Master Points

The fastest and most reliable point sources include:

  • Completing auto-finished quests like Dragon Slayer II, Song of the Elves, and Beneath Cursed Sands

  • Killing grid milestone bosses such as Bryophyta, Scurrius, and Kalphite Queen

  • Leveling key skills tied to grid objectives around 70 to 80+

  • Unlocking major relics like Golden God, Dodgy Deals, and Banker’s Note

  • Clearing activities such as Fight Caves, Tempoross, and Corrupted Gauntlet for big one-time rewards

The grid favors spreading progress early, so it’s better to unlock multiple relic paths instead of maxing a single skill too soon.

Early Point Farming Tips

In the first few hours, focus on fast, low-effort tasks. Simple quests, early gathering levels, and your first boss kill can unlock your first major relic within a few hours.

A strong early route looks like this:

  • Thieve a fruit stall to unlock Dodgy Deals

  • Chop maple logs for the Lumberjack relic if you chose that path

  • Kill Scurrius for a boss tile and Combat Mastery progress

  • Complete Stronghold of Security and defeat Bryophyta for a quick point boost

That setup alone usually unlocks your first relic and gives enough grid reach to open new zones.

Late Game Point Grinding

At higher levels, completing full rows and columns becomes the main point source. Rows 3 and 5 and columns 3 and 5 tie directly to mastery unlocks and total level milestones.

Endgame activities like Fight Caves, Raids, and Corrupted Gauntlet give the biggest single rewards. Saving them until your relics and stats are maxed makes those completions much easier and more profitable.

Smart Grid Pathing

Instead of bouncing between random tiles, aim to finish full rows and columns. Each complete line gives a huge point bonus, global buffs, and often a new mastery tier.

If a skill requirement is slowing you down, link it to a faster XP relic. For example, pairing Crafting or Herblore with Thieving can power-level both while earning more tiles.
